Lesnar .vs. Strowman Rumble Market Published

Sky Bet has published a betting market for the first singles match that has been confirmed for the 2019 WWE Royal Rumble PPV.

The match will see Braun Strowman challenge Brock Lesnar for the WWE Universal Championship. The challenger earned the right to face Lesnar after beating Baron Corbin at Tables, Ladders and Chairs 2018 last night.

Strowman is currently a 4/5 favourite to get a decision over The Beast. A successful defence for  the titleholder will pay out at 10/11.

As of right now, I don't intend to bet on this match. In fact - I don't think I will end up having a bet on this one because I think it could go either way.

Strowman needs to get a win over Lesnar. However, the report that Brock Lesnar versus Seth Rollins is penciled in for WrestleMania 35 has me close to confident that it'll be the Universal Championship match. Therefore - Lesnar would have to retain the strap at the Rumble whether this is by winning straight up or losing by disqualification. I think it'll be the latter, but I cannot rule out outside interference costing Strowman and that's why I'm not having a punt.
